Fake Degrees Issue In Pakistan

The sources of Higher Education Commission(HEC), revealed that about 55 MNA's of Pakistan Muslim League(N), 41 MNAs of Pakistan Peoples Party and Pakistan Muslim League(Q) are having suspicious degrees.

This issue went into the peak when PPP's MNA Jamshed Dasti was declared as eligible for his seat because having that doubtful degree.

However this issue is reflects our overall face of our whole nation. However the law makers are joking with their people.

The hottest news in all that story is Minister of Law Mr. Baber Awan Malik also have suspicious Doctorate in Law degree.

Electricity Crises in Pakistan

Supreme Court of Pakistan has asked Dr. Atique to submit the research material to court for further review. Earlier Dr. Atique claimed that Pakistan's govt. had forced him not to work on Solar Energy project on US's pressure. He also claimed that if he was allowed to do work on that project. Pakistan's people wouldn't have to suffered this electricity shortage and other related stuff like purchasing Rental Power Plants.
